After they reinvigorated the character and world in Ragnarok the doors where wide open for more sequels. Infinity War was a pitch perfect continuation of Thor’s arc while AEG pushed the character journey in a unexpected and interesting if not flawed path.

Leaving earth and the asgardians to the care of Valkyrie while joining the Guardians puts Thor back into the cosmic side of things. Thor’s comic book history is incredible rich with plenty of content waiting to be mined.

Thor is the linchpin between Marvel’s old and new. The character’s newfound popularity drives his story forward into the a new era of the MCU.
 
Regarding the box office results, I also think it might very well crack 1B now. Ragnarok had the hurdle of the previous movies to get through where the character/franchise wasn’t as well received.

The Teaser Trailer for Ragnarok was a wake up call to everyone. Then the different and fresh new vibe coupled with a great critic reception made it reach new heights critical and box office wise.

After Thor’s path and reception in Ragnarok, IW and AEG, the jumping platform into Thor 4 is a whole different ball game. Franchise records are there to be broken, execution and reception are again the key words... If it lands well then it’s pretty much a given that it will become a box office juggernaut.
